Simon Wiesenthal, Holocaust survivor & Nazi hunter has died in Vienna, aged 96. Wiesenthal is most famous for his part in bringing about the trial and execution of Adolf Eichmann in 1961.
Rabbi Marvin Hier, dean of the Simon Wiesenthal Center has given possibly the best summary of Wiesenthal’s life’s work:
When the Holocaust ended in 1945 and the whole world went home to forget, he alone remained behind to remember
